“Last Friday, the South American derby between Argentina and Brazil was played. The game should have been played on Thursday but had to be suspended due to heavy rain that fell on Buenos Aires. The match found an Argentine team without two of their stars, with Messi and Agüero both out injured and this only added to the absence of Carlos Tevez. Martino’s team started with a 4-3-3 system, while Dunga used a 4-2-3-1 system, trying to stop the Argentine midfield, and cut the creative circuit.” Outside of the Boot
